R and R Cuban Gourmet
R and R Cuban Gourmet appears in inspection records five times, starting in 2022. R and R Cuban Gourmet was last inspected on Dec 11, 2025.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.
There hasn't been much movement either way: counts have stayed near four violations per visit across recent inspections.
The most common issue across all inspections has been “n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ease”, showing up two times.
R and R Cuban Gourmet's latest score of 74 falls below the Fort Myers average of 80. The full record sits in fairly typical territory for a working restaurant.
